> Like throwback and LoF windows, LoW relies on pointer entering/leaving
> events to see if line at pointer needs to be highlit. LoW uses the same
> calculation as throwback to work out which line to highlight so any
> problems with it should affect LoW and throwback windows equally.
On v4.69, when it starts both Pointer Enter and Pointer Leave are masked.
[I am using my TaskUsage to monitor reason code maskings]
When a LoW is opened, Pointer Enter is unmasked.
When the pointer does enter the LoW then Pointer Leave is unmasked. They
are masked again when the poiner leaves, and the window closes.
But v4.70 is different...
On startup both are masked.
When the LoW is opened, Pointer Enter is unmasked. All like v4.69.
But when the pointer does enter, Pointer Leave is *not* unmasked.
And nothing is active! Select, Menu and Adjust do nothing.
If I then open a LoF window, and put the pointer over that, Pointer Leave
is unmasked, but becomes masked when it leaves.
However, if I now go to the LoW nothing happens UNTIL I click in the LoW
- and then the file is raised to the front, and that line in the LoW
window turns from blue to red. Menu also now works, and Adjust turns the
file to white.
At this time Pointer Leave is masked, and Pointer Enter is active.
If I close the LoF no masks are changed, and the LoW still 'works' as
above.
